Take your family on a journey to discover how the Bible fits together. Fun and feasible, even for busy families, each 15-minute devotion puts a specific Bible story into place in God’s grand narrative and connects God’s story to your family’s story today.
Designed to do with kids from as young as 5, this interactive resource is fun, meaningful and educational.
Your family will gain a clearer view of the big picture of God’s word each session as you read and ...discuss…
You can read the teaching sections aloud or scan a QR code to listen to audio from the authors instead. Sessions also include discussion questions, an easy application step and a short prayer. At the end of each week, a special review session helps reinforce what you’ve learned, including a memory verse.
Week 1's sessions include optional video content as well as audio.
You can also begin each devotion by revealing a colourful illustrated card that represents that day’s theme. As the weeks go by, the cards form a growing visual timeline of God’s unfolding story. (Cards sold separately.)

Enthusiastically appraised by Christian parents, children’s workers and church leaders alike, this nine-week course, broken down into five-day, fifteen-minute chunks takes readers on a multi-media ride through the whole bible for the whole family. The Ollertons have recognised the crisis in children’s reading in this generation and produced a realistic resource that will appeal to boys and girls (5+) by linking the text of the book (using QR codes) to optional video and audio resources as well as further materials for church or home use.
For the purist, it also stands very much on its own as a book to read from cover to cover and offers no cheap alternative to grappling with the text of scripture which is encouraged on day five of each week - Memory-Verse day.
The chapters follow an identical and memorable structure weaving our own experience together with the stories in the bible, tying them to God’s broader purposes and looping back again to accessible application. Four actions round things up: Read It (the passage itself is printed for you), Discuss It (assuming a parent’s guidance); Pray It (a suggested text is provided) and finally, Do It (an action is suggested).
Written in a gently humorous but biblically rigorous style, the particular strength of this book is that it does just what it says on the tin - it shows how God’s story links with our story today as followers of Jesus.
